هل تساءلت يومًا كيف يتم إنشاء تلك الألعاب المذهلة التي تأسرنا لساعات؟ إنها نتاج عملية معقدة ومثيرة تسمى تطوير الألعاب. في عالم يزداد فيه الإقبال على الألعاب يومًا بعد يوم، أصبح تطوير الألعاب صناعة ضخمة ومجال واعد للإبداع والابتكار.
مع أكثر من 2.34 مليار لاعب حول العالم، وتوقعات بزيادة الطلب على مطوري الألعاب بمعدل يتجاوز 10.9٪ سنويًا، فإن فهم أساسيات تطوير الألعاب أمر ضروري لكل مهتم بهذا المجال.
تطوير الألعاب هو عملية تحويل فكرة اللعبة إلى منتج نهائي يمكن للاعبين الاستمتاع به. إنها رحلة تجمع بين مهارات البرمجة والتصميم والفن والصوت والإبداع، وتتطلب تعاون فريق متكامل من المطورين والمصممين والفنانين والمؤلفين والمهندسين الصوتيين.
لتطوير لعبة ناجحة، يجب على المطورين الإلمام بلغات برمجة مثل C++ وC#، واستخدام محركات ألعاب قوية مثل Unity و Unreal Engine.
لكن تطوير الألعاب ليس مجرد عملية تقنية بحتة، بل هو فن يتطلب الكثير من الإبداع والشغف. فكل لعبة ناجحة تختبئ وراءها قصة مميزة، وشخصيات جذابة، وتجربة لاعب فريدة.
من ألعاب الفيديو الكلاسيكية إلى ألعاب الواقع الافتراضي الحديثة، تستمر صناعة الألعاب في تقديم إبداعات جديدة تأسر قلوب اللاعبين وتحقق أرباحًا خيالية.
النقاط الرئيسية
- تطوير الألعاب هو عملية تحويل فكرة اللعبة إلى منتج نهائي يمكن للاعبين الاستمتاع به
- يتطلب تطوير الألعاب تعاون فريق متكامل من المطورين والمصممين والفنانين والمؤلفين والمهندسين الصوتيين
- من المهم الإلمام بلغات برمجة مثل C++ وC#، واستخدام محركات ألعاب مثل Unity و Unreal Engine
- الإبداع والشغف عنصران أساسيان في تطوير ألعاب ناجحة وجذابة
- صناعة تطوير الألعاب ضخمة ومربحة
ما هو تطوير الألعاب؟
تطوير الألعاب يشمل تصميم وإنشاء وبرمجة الألعاب الإلكترونية. يبدأ من وضع المفهوم الأولي وينتهي بإصدار اللعبة النهائية. يتضمن خطوات مثل التخطيط والتصميم وبرمجة اللعبة وتحسين الأداء واختبار اللعبة وإطلاقها.
في عام 2022، بلغت إيرادات صناعة الألعاب الإلكترونية 91.8 مليار دولار. شكّلت 50% من حجم السوق العالمي. يوجد حوالي 3.09 مليار مستخدم لألعاب الفيديو في العالم، ويتوقع أن يصل هذا الرقم إلى 3.32 مليار بحلول عام 2024.
الفرق بين تصميم الألعاب وتطوير الألعاب
التصميم يركز على الأفكار والمفاهيم والميكانيكا والقصة والشخصيات. التطوير يشمل تنفيذ هذا التصميم ببرمجة اللعبة وإنشاء الرسومات والأصوات. مصممو الألعاب يبتكر الأفكار، بينما المطورون ينفذونها.
تصميم اللعبة يسبق عملية التطوير. يشكل الأساس الذي يبنى عليه المطورون اللعبة.
المهارات المطلوبة لتصبح مطور ألعاب
لتصبح مطور ألعاب ناجحًا، هناك مهارات أساسية:
- لغات البرمجة: مطلوب إتقان لغات مثل C++ وC# وJava.
- محركات الألعاب: ضروري معرفة محركات مثل Unity و Unreal Engine.
- التصميم: مهارات التصميم مهمة لمطوري الألعاب.
- الرسم والنمذجة: معرفة أساسيات الرسم والنمذجة مفيدة.
- مهارات شخصية: الإبداع وحل المشكلات والعمل الجماعي مهم.
تتطلب تطوير الألعاب مهارات تقنية وإبداعية متنوعة. في عام 2023، بلغ متوسط رواتب مطوري الألعاب 71 ألف دولار سنويًا.
خطوات تطوير الألعاب الإلكترونية
تطوير الألعاب الإلكترونية يتطلب تخطيطًا دقيقًا وتنفيذًا منظمًا. تبدأ العملية بتحديد مفهوم اللعبة الأساسي ونوعها وأسلوب اللعب. ثم تحديد الجمهور المستهدف من حيث الفئة العمرية والاهتمامات والمنصات المستهدفة.
بعد ذلك، يتم وضع خطة شاملة لمراحل التطوير وتقسيم العمل. تحديد الأدوار والمسؤوليات لفريق التطوير ضروري أيضًا.
التخطيط العام للعبة
يتضمن التخطيط العام إعداد جدول زمني لعملية التطوير. يشمل هذا جدول مواعيد الإنجاز والمعالم الرئيسية للمشروع. يتم تصميم وبرمجة نظام اللعب الأساسي وآليات التحكم والتفاعل.
إنشاء المستويات والمراحل والخرائط ضروري أيضًا. هذا يساعد في جعل اللعبة ممتعة ومتدرجة الصعوبة بشكل جيد.
تغطية مكونات اللعبة
تشمل مكونات اللعبة استخدام المحرك الفيزيائي لمحاكاة الظواهر الطبيعية. يتم برمجة الذكاء الاصطناعي للشخصيات ليتصرفوا بشكل ذكي. في حال كانت اللعبة تدعم اللعب الجماعي، يتم إضافة ميزات الشبكة.
تصميم الوسائل البصرية والسمعية
يتضمن تصميم الوسائل البصرية والسمعية تصميم شخصيات اللعبة بأسلوب فني مميز. يتم إنشاء المناظر الطبيعية والبيئات بأستخدام تقنيات الرسوم ثنائية وثلاثية الأبعاد. يتم أيضًا تصميم الرسوم المتحركة لإضفاء حيوية للعالم.
سيناريو اللعبة وتصميم الشخصيات
سيناريو اللعبة يشمل كتابة قصة وحبكة اللعبة. يتم تصميم الشخصيات الرئيسية والثانوية وتحديد دوافعهم. يتم أيضًا كتابة الحوارات والنصوص السردية بما يتناسب مع الشخصيات.
“لتطوير لعبة فيديو ناجحة يجب فهم قصتها وشخصياتها، وتحديد التفاصيل التقنية ودرجة تعقيد اللعبة، قبل الشروع في كتابة الشيفرات.”
برمجة اللعبة
تتضمن برمجة اللعبة كتابة التعليمات البرمجية باستخدام لغات البرمجة. يتم دمج عناصر اللعبة مثل الرسومات والأصوات في الكود. يتم استخدام واجهات برمجة التطبيقات لتحسين أداء اللعبة.
يتم تنقيح وتحسين الكود لتحسين استقرار اللعبة وسرعة الأداء. يتم اختبار اللعبة وإصلاح الأخطاء قبل الإصدار.
- برمجة الألعاب الإلكترونية أصبحت صناعة ضخمة تحقق أرباحًا هائلة سنويًا.
- برمجة الألعاب تعزز مهارات البرمجة والتصميم، وتشجع الإبداع والتفكير المنطقي.
- تلعب برمجة الألعاب دورًا في دفع عجلة الابتكار والتطوير التقني.
الخلاصة
تطوير الألعاب الإلكترونية يتطلب إبداعًا ومهارات تقنية وتخطيط دقيق. الإبداع وحده لا يكفي، يجب أن يلحق بخطة تسويقية فعالة. هذا يضمن الوصول إلى الجمهور المستهدف.
الاستماع لآراء اللاعبين مهم جدًا. العمل على تحسين اللعبة بعد إصدارها يساعد في تحقيق النجاح. التحديث المستمر يضمن اهتمام اللاعبين وزيادة نجاح اللعبة.
صناعة الألعاب تتطور بسرعة، يجب على المطورين مواكباها. هذا يضمن تقديم تجارب فريدة لللاعبين. لمزيد من المعلومات، يجب القراءة عن تطوير الألعاب الإلكترونية وأحدث التقنيات المستخدمة.
صناعة الألعاب هي صناعة ضخمة ومربحة. لعبة Grand Theft Auto V حققت أرباحًا تقدر بحوالي مليار دولار. التطور السريع في هذه الصناعة جعل تطوير تطبيقات الألعاب ضروريًا.
للتطوير الناجح، يجب الجمع بين الإبداع والبراعة التقنية والتخطيط الجيد. الاستماع لآراء اللاعبين والتحديث المستمر مهم أيضًا. اتباع هذه الأسس يضمن النجاح في هذا المجال المليء بالفرص.
أسئلة وأجوبة المقالة
س: ما هو الفرق بين تطوير الألعاب وتصميم الألعاب؟
ج: تصميم الألعاب يركز على ابتكار الأفكار وقواعدها وعناصر اللعب. في حين، يركز تطوير الألعاب على تنفيذ هذا التصميم من خلال البرمجة وإنشاء الرسومات والأصوات.
س: ما هي المهارات اللازمة لتصبح مطور ألعاب ناجح؟
لتصبح مطور ألعاب ناجح، يجب أن يكون لديك مهارات في لغات البرمجة مثل C++ و C#. كما يجب معرفة محركات الألعاب مثل Unity و Unreal Engine. مهارات التصميم والإبداع وحل المشكلات والعمل الجماعي مهمة أيضًا.
س: ما هي الخطوات الرئيسية في عملية تطوير الألعاب؟
تتضمن عملية تطوير اللعبة تحديد المفهوم الأولي، وضع خطة شاملة، تصميم اللعبة وبرمجتها. تنتهي العملية باختبار اللعبة وإصلاح الأخطاء قبل الإطلاق.
س: ما أهمية الذكاء الاصطناعي في تطوير الألعاب؟
يستخدم الذكاء الاصطناعي لبرمجة سلوك الشخصيات وهذا يساعد على تحسين التحدي في اللعبة.
س: ما هي أشهر محركات تطوير الألعاب؟
من أشهر محركات الألعاب Unity و Unreal Engine. توفر هذه المحركات أدوات وميزات لتسهيل تطوير الألعاب.
س: هل التحديث المستمر للعبة مهم بعد إصدارها؟
نعم، التحديث المستمر يساعد على إضافة محتويات ومزايا جديدة. هذا يحافظ على اهتمام اللاعبين ويطيل من عمر اللعبة.
س: ما أهمية آراء اللاعبين ومراجعاتهم للعبة؟
آراء اللاعبين ومراجعاتهم مهمة لكي تساعد مطوري الألعاب على تحديد نقاط القوة والضعف، مما يسمح لهم بتحسين اللعبة.
روابط مفيدة
- الواقع الافتراضي: عالم جديد من التجارب الرقمية
- لعبة ماريو كارت 8 ديلوكس – قيادة السيارات والمغامرات المميزة
- التعلم العميق: ثورة في عالم الذكاء الاصطناعي
1- قاعدة تحكم مزدوجة للشحن السريع مصممة خصيصًا لوحدات التحكم دوال سينس لجهاز بلاي ستيشن 5.
2- يسمح بشحن جهازي تحكم في وقت واحد. اشحن جهازي التحكم بالكامل في غضون 2.5 ساعة.
3- مع مؤشرات شحن LED: ضوء أحمر للشحن وضوء أزرق للشحن الكامل. من السهل التعرف على حالة الشحن. حافظ على وحدة تحكم بلاي ستيشن 5 مشحونة بالكامل وجاهزة للعب.
4- وظيفة الحماية الثلاثية. دوائر متكاملة مدمجة متعددة من التيار الزائد والجهد الزائد والجهد المنخفض لحماية وحدة تحكم بلاي ستيشن 5 الخاصة بك. أكثر أمانًا وموثوقية.
5- يعمل بواسطة USB نوع C ووحدة تحكم PS5 والكمبيوتر أو مصدر طاقة الحائط بتيار مستمر 5 فولت/2 امبير.